Hi @brocha , First thing to check is whether your user is not listed in the recipients list for that sandbox. To do that, navigate to: Setup > Company > Email Preferences > Email Options under Sandbox what options is chosen > Send Email To (Separate Addresses With Commas) then check if the inactive user is not listed…

Hi @User_H5C1K , Your customers can submit cases in two main ways: via your Support center and via an Online case form that you can place on your website. After configuring the URL at Setup > Support > Support Preferences> External, this is the External case form redirect URL. Here you enter the Web page you want customers…

Hi @User_KSN9M , Because they are not in the supplier orders' approval loop, they will not receive email notifications when the approval is done. One option would be to create a scheduled saved search for that record type (including the Status criteria Approved) and to email the results of this search. Please check the…
